Churchill Mallard


The Churchill Mallard is the student-run newspaper of Churchill College. The paper is exclusively written, edited and produced by JCR and MCR members of the College.

The paper was founded in 2020, in the wake of the COVID-19 pandemic, as a way to bring Churchill together.

Facebook page



Editor: Sofiyah Rasool

Editor: Thea Fennell

“With online lectures, social distancing and the cancellation of College events, 2020-21 will be a hard year for Churchill students. We wanted to found the newspaper to help maintain a sense of community – something that really shines at Churchill.”

Founding editor Rebecca Heath